Ingredients for Balsamic Cucumbers With Basil
- 2 large cucumbers
- 2 tablespoons olive oil
- 1/4 cup balsamic vinegar
- 1/2 cup packed fresh basil leaves
- Garlic

How to Make Balsamic Cucumbers With Basil
- Wash and thoroughly dry 2 large cucumbers. If using waxed or oiled cucumbers, peel them; otherwise, leave the skin on for added nutrients and texture.
- Thinly slice the cucumbers into 1/4-inch rounds or half-moons.
- In a large bowl, whisk together 1/4 cup balsamic vinegar, 2 tablespoons olive oil, 1 teaspoon Dijon mustard, 1/2 teaspoon salt, and 1/4 teaspoon black pepper.
- Add the sliced cucumbers to the bowl and gently toss to coat.
- Add 1/2 cup packed fresh basil leaves and toss again.
- Cover the bowl and refrigerate for at least 1 hour, or up to 4 hours, to allow the flavors to meld. The longer it sits, the more flavorful it becomes!
- Serve chilled and enjoy! Garnish with extra basil leaves if desired.
